abc8winfit

ABC8 is a trusted online entertainment platform, offering a diverse ecosystem of betting including sports, live casino, slots, and high-quality reward games. With the principles of transparency – security – speed, ABC8 provides a stable gaming experience, fast payouts, and 24/7 customer support. Homepage: https://abc8win.fit/ Phone: +63 9 6699 1788 Email: abc8win.fit@gmail.com Address: 1989 Gerardo Tuazon St, Sampaloc, Manila, 1008 Metro Manila, Philippines Hashtags: #ABC8 #ABC8Ca

0 entry(s) Showing 1 to 20

Case Number Domain(s) Complainant Respondent Ruleset Status